
The expression of the cytokine genes was studied under physiological conditions in normal adult mice using RT-PCR method capable of detecting low levels of mRNA. Total RNA was prepared from brain, spinal cord, lung, spleen, liver and kidney of 6 to 8 week-old specific pathogen-free BALB/c mice by acid guanidinium thiocyanate-phenol-chloroform (AGPC) method. cDNA was synthesized by M-MLV reverse transcriptase, and amplified using the specific oligonucleotide primers for IL-1, IL-2, IL-3, IL-4, IL-5, IL-6, TNF-alpha, IFN-alpha, IFN-beta and IFN-gamma by PCR method. Although IL-1 mRNA was detected in all the organs, IL-3 mRNA was not detected in any organs tested. IL-2 or IL-4 mRNA and IL-5 mRNA were produced only in spleen and lung, respectively. However, IL-6, TNF-alpha and IFN mRNA were detected in some different organs. These results suggest that many kinds of cytokine mRNA were produced in vivo under physiological conditions in normal mice.
